Nice Link Home Furnishings Brings Power Motion to High Point Market

Nice Link Home Furnishings is coming to High Point Market with new collections in leather power motion.

Nice Link will unveil designs that lean contemporary with clean lines and include new leathers and colors with power function options that set them apart. Mid-century and transitional frames are also among the new groups this season, as well as high-leg motion styles for the stationary look. 

Debuting in Nice Link’s showroom on the 10th floor of Market Square Tower, a total of 20 new collections includes power motion sectionals, sofa, loveseat and recliner groups, and stationary pieces in leather. They will have a total of 45 collections on display.

“Our appeal is to buyers who want differentiated product in style and comfort with the best overall value that captures what they feel will perform at retail,” said Jay Carlson, president.

“We’ve always worked hard to emphasize our niche strategy which applies to every part of our furniture business, from product design to account service. We know we’re not for everyone, nor do we aim to be.”

An advantage for Nice Link is its vertically integrated operation that includes a fabric mill, cut and sew fabric and leather, 20 lines of upholstery manufacturing, and in-house team of international designers for fabric and furniture.

“We work closely with customers to dial in designs that can have success in the marketplace. We control the quality of materials and production. This level of management and oversight means we are the most competitive overall with sharp pricing and an unmatched record of service to top brands in the industry,” said Carlson.
